How often can you wash?

Under natural conditions, the ancestors of modern cats did not actually need to bathe, and now no one bathes cats living outdoors. However, sometimes it is still necessary to make up for the striped whiskers: if they return from a long “spree” and live at the same time constantly at home, if the animal has fleas, some serious pollution has occurred, if you just picking kittens or adult animals on the way.

INTERESTING! Cats don't like getting wet because natural fat is washed off the skin's surface – the body's natural defense.

There are several recommendations on how to properly bathe a cat:

  • it is necessary to bathe kittens and adult cats in a warm room;
  • Like humans, cats prefer to bathe on an empty stomach;
  • it is recommended to wash the kitten in the bath, from where it is difficult to get out;
  • the owner's movements must be calm and reliable;
  • it is necessary to say affectionate words to a kitten or cat to soothe him with intonation;
  • the animal should be gradually immersed in water, holding the joints of the forelegs;
  • if the cat resists, grab it by the scruff of the neck so it doesn't stick or scratch and take it to the water;
  • so that the paws do not slip, you can put a rag or rubber mat on the bottom;
  • water temperature should be within 35-40°;
  • it is better to set the water level no higher than the stomach;
  • use a special shampoo for bathing the cat;
  • it is worth using detergents very carefully, lathering, avoiding contact with eyes;
  • it is necessary to rinse the foam thoroughly, as the residue can irritate the skin for a long time and prevent the appearance of a layer of grease;
  • it is most convenient to wash off the foam with the help of a shower;
  • bath time should be short – no more than 5-7 minutes;
  • after rinsing, the wool must be carefully wrung out;
  • wrap in a warm dry towel and dry with light movements;
  • locate the vagina near a heater or battery and allow the animal to lick its fur and dry it on its own.

URGENT!!! Do not wet your cat's head (eyes, ears and nose should be dry) and avoid hypothermia during and after bathing.

At what age can you take a shower?

Many people are interested in the question of whether it is possible to bathe a kitten. If the kitten is a month old or less, then washing it is simply not worth it: there is a danger of disturbing the temperature regime and removing a thin layer of fat from its skin, eliminating its defense mechanisms against bacteria. When can I bathe my kitten? If the kitten is older, then, if possible, it is better to postpone this procedure until the baby gets used to the owner, begins to trust people, becomes stronger and learns to lick. It is also important how afraid the kitten is of water.

How often should you bathe your kitten? 

Kittens really can get dirty more often than adult cats and cats, and they're just learning to take care of themselves, or because of their youthful activity, they do it quickly and carelessly. In order not to get dirty often stressful – clean individual places with a damp, damp, odorless cloth or wash locally under running water.

When circumstances arise when you need to take a shower:

  • it is necessary to acquaint the kitten with water and the bathroom in advance (try to put it in a dry bath and play with it, tame it, take it to the water);
  • prepare something tasty as a gift after swimming;
  • be gentle, use a calm intonation in your voice and keep noise out (including from the water);
  • do not use bath products or choose the mildest, odorless soap solution.

This rule is also suitable if you need to decide how to train your kitten to swim.

What shampoo to use for cats and kittens?

There are several modern remedies for cat "bath days":

  • Liquid product. They are suitable for all ages of cats. They can wash the kittens. Very little shampoo is needed to remove dirt and soft hair. If you overdo it with the amount, then the foam will be washed off for a long time and hard.
  • Dry shampoo. This is an outlet for cats who are already afraid of bathing. The product can be applied without water to the coat and combed along with the dirt. Frequent use possible. Dry shampoo does not irritate the skin and does not touch the fat layer.
  • Spray shampoo. Apply to wet coat. After massage, it is brushed. Due to the nature of the spray, it can cause sneezing and irritate mucous areas, therefore not suitable for very sensitive cats and kittens.
